The contract pertains to interior non-structural demolition services along with the complete removal of debris and proper handling of any hazardous materials that may be encountered during the work. All construction waste generated must be managed in full compliance with environmental regulations, including recycling and lawful disposal procedures. The scope emphasizes safety, regulatory adherence, and responsible waste management practices throughout the project lifecycle. This subcontract is issued by the City of Port Moody under the Government of Canada, with a solicitation posted on June 29, 2026, and a deadline for responses set for July 27, 2026. The work is to be performed in Port Moody and falls under NAICS code 238990 for other building completion services. Interested parties must submit their proposals before the specified deadline to be considered for award.
